Tektronix AWG510 Arbitrary Waveform Generator

The Tektronix AWG510 Arbitrary Waveform Generator offers 1 GS/s sample clock rate and 4 Mword execution memories. The extraordinary design integrates a graphical editing display with the most effective equipment output abilities accessible. This permits on-screen survey of waveform editing and simplifies "what if" test situations by effortlessly permitting the formation of composite signals. The AWG510 uses a graphical UI to overcome the recorded troubles related with creating arbitrary and complex waveforms. A few intuitive and powerful procedures are built-in to create and edit custom waveforms.

The standard AWG510 configuration gives up to 2 V output or 4 V into a differential input with the correlative output, each with 10-bits of vertical resolution. Option 03 includes an independent 10-bit-wide digital data port, which can be utilized with the marker outputs for data generation up to 12-bits wide at up to 1 GHz.

The Tektronix AWG510 Arbitrary Waveform Generator enables the user to make sine, triangle, square, ramp, and complex waves, and additionally coordinate current and noise signals. It enables the user to set waveform attributes, including: recurrence, amplitude, and offset. This instrument contains a hard disk drive, a 3.5-inch floppy disk drive, and Ethernet interface for putting away and reviewing waveform data, and instrument settings. The user can remotely control the instrument by sending summons through both the GPIB and 10BASE–T interfaces, and also exchange waveform information straightforwardly from a digital storage oscilloscope to the AWG510 Waveform Generator by utilizing the GPIB interface.
